The American Farm Bureau Federation's annual convention is fast approaching, and Nikki Jones, Director of event marketing for IDEA AG, the company that organizes the convention, gives an overview of the January event.

“We'll be in sunny Anaheim, California this year, where attendees can take advantage of a full lineup of engaging workshops, tours of Southern California, landmarks, and agriculture, and energizing General Sessions featuring our closing general session speaker, Heisman Trophy winner Tim Tebow.”

Jones speaks on the topics workshops, important dates, details, and more,

“Topics for our workshops fall into four different tracks, public policy, consumer engagement, member engagement, and Rural Development. Some of our featured topics include the Make America healthy again movement, the farm bill, and ag economic outlooks. This year's convention takes place January 9 through the 14th, 2026 we ask that attendees register themselves either with their State Farm Bureau or on our website at annual convention.fb.org by December 12 to reserve housing.”

The 2026 American Farm Bureau Federation annual Meeting runs January 9 through the 14th in Anaheim, California. The theme this year is, imagine grow lead for more information. Log on to annual convention.fb.org.
